      I visited tonight to take advantage of the special APRON fundraiser menu of Chef in a Box. When I saw this on the APRON website, I was pleased to see an Indiana venue option. I collected my dinner after 4 PM and we enjoyed it at home later. I was also happy to have a take home menu to pore over at my leisure. Waitstaff were friendly and welcoming when I arrived for the pickup. The restaurant looks very cozy and inviting and is located in the heart of downtown Jeffersonville with plenty of street parking and nearby lot parking.

      The special dinner included crab fritters with jalapeño jelly and chipotle aioli as a starter, which were tender, generous with crab, and enjoyed the sauces. Entree was a delicious sous vide pork shank, cauliflower puree, red eye gravy, and roasted baby root veggies. Melt in your mouth goodness. Finally, dessert of lemon bread pudding with vanilla bean crème anglaise and candied almonds. I'm a certified chocoholic, so I was happily surprised at how much I enjoyed the sweet, the tang, the creamy, and the crunchy. I would order any of these items again if and when they reappear on the menu rotation.

      Looking forward to visiting the brick-and-mortar restaurant soon for a sit down dinner with friends to be able to try additional menu items. Also want to mention that I took notice of all of the tables and chairs out front for sidewalk dining and will have this on my short list for al fresco dining. :)
